This panorama was taken by Scott Parazynski on 7 May 2009 at IMG Camp II on Mt. Everest in Nepal at an elevation of 6,600 meters (21,500 feet). A GigaPan Epic and Canon PowerShot G9 were used. This image was taken at Mount Everest's Camp IV at approximately 10 am local time, May 19, 2009. Due to concerns at the time about available storage space on the camera's memory card, the resolution of the individual photos is less than is possible. This panorama was taken by Keith Cowing on 1 May 2009 at the IMG camp at Everest Base Camp, Nepal. A GigaPan Epic and Canon PowerShot G9 were used. The Gokyo Valley is perhaps the most spectacular of the valleys in the Everest region and while the trail to Everest Base Camp gets close to the world's highest mountain. The view from Gokyo Peak offers the best panoramic view in the region.

The trek to Everest Base Camp on the Nepal side is one of the most popular trekking routes in the Himalaya and is done by thousands of trekkers each year.
